As a Product Designer at Ironclad:
- You love to listen | You want to intimately know the people you’re designing for and how your work impacts their lives
- You tell stories | You can weave a narrative that puts your ideas into the context of real life, whether it’s through words, pictures, or interactive prototypes
- You know your medium | You know what it takes to build software, and how to work within its constraints
- You’re a craftsperson | You have a process and you can lead people through it
- You sweat the small stuff | You know it’s the little things that make people love a product. But also…
- You know when to ship | You know that sometimes it’s better to validate assumptions early on
- You think holistically | You connect the dots as part of a larger system
- You’re pretty SaaS-y | You’ve delved into the consumer playbook to bring delight to enterprise users all while moving the metrics that count
- 2 or more years experience as a Software Engineer, Product Designer, or UX Designer
- BS and / or MS in Engineering, HCI, or related degree
